Zillertal Alps Nature Park

Experience the fascination of the mountains...

The Nature Park is an Alpine national park stretching from the mountaineering village of Ginzling up to Hochfeiler at an altitude of 3,509m. It is characterised by a variety of side valleys, narrow gorges, glaciated summits, a historical and well-preserved cultural landscape and an extraordinary variety of flora and fauna.
